Confrontation in Dmanisi

According to Kakha Okriashvili, an opposition MP, two opposition activists were stabbed during a pre-election meeting of the Dmanisi mayoral candidate.

Okriashvili said that during the pre-election meeting organized by the Dmanisi mayoral candidate Giorgi Tatuashvili and him, held in the village of Gantiadi, the representatives of the "Georgian Dream" wounded opposition activists with a cold weapon.

"The attackers are the same people who attacked my supporters and me in the 2020 parliamentary elections, and they are already convicted. These people are Zurab Okmelashvili, Mikheil Dautashvili, the majoritarian candidate of the "Georgian Dream," and his son, Davit Dautashvili. Both opposition supporters have already been taken to hospital. There are videos proving the facts. We expect the arrest of the perpetrators and the quickest response," said Kakha Okriashvili.
